You Can't Run Forever

Overview

On his first mission for the notorious gang lord Ramsey, the Martian bounty hunter Liv Coburn looses his bounty, the Hermian cyborg, Rot, on the planet of z-88-126. As he searches for his missing bounty, Liv finds that he has a lot to learn about being a hunter, and what it takes to survive.
